Unity MCP is an AI-powered game development assistant for Editor & Runtime. Connect Claude, Cursor, & Windsurf to Unity via MCP. Automate workflows, generate code, and enable AI within your games.
Unlike other tools, this plugin works inside your compiled game, allowing for real-time AI debugging and player-AI interaction.

# 1. Install unity-mcp-cli
npm install -g unity-mcp-cli
# 2. Install "AI Game Developer" in Unity project
unity-mcp-cli install-plugin ./MyUnityProject
# 3. Sign in to ai-game.dev (opens your browser — OAuth device flow)
unity-mcp-cli login
# 4. Open Unity project (auto-connects and generates skills)
unity-mcp-cli open ./MyUnityProject
Get up and running in three steps:
Install plugin — download the .unitypackage installer or run openupm add com.ivanmurzak.unity.mcp
Alternative:
npx unity-mcp-cli install-plugin ./MyUnityProject— see CLI documentation
Pick an AI agent — Claude Code, Claude Desktop, GitHub Copilot, Cursor, or any other
Setup AI agent — open Window/AI Game Developer in Unity and click Auto-generate skills (recommended) or Configure MCP
Alternative:
npx unity-mcp-cli setup-skills claude-code ./MyUnityProject— see CLI documentation
That's it. Ask your AI "Create 3 cubes in a circle with radius 2" and watch it happen. ✨
The plugin ships with 70+ built-in tools across four categories. Each tool brings AI skill. All tools are available immediately after installation — no extra configuration required. See docs/default-mcp-tools.md for the full reference with detailed descriptions.
